Determination of flavonoids and their antioxidant capacities in Chinese Jujube

Abstract

The objective of this study was to determine flavonoids and their antioxidant capacities in Chinese Jujube. After initial separation by macro-pore resin, extracts of 60% ethanol were further separated by silica gel column and fractionation FJ-1 was obtained. The composition and structure of this fractionation was analyzed by HPLC, IR and HPLC-MS. The ability to eliminate O2• and •OH of this component was analyzed. Content of total flavonoids in Chinese Jujube was 97.98%. FJ-1 was initially determined to be flavonol with molecular weight of 352. When 0.4mg/mL flavonoids was added, 94.6% of •OH and 73.33% of O2• can be eliminated respectively. FJ-1 shows excellent antioxidant capacity and has dose-effect relationship.
